Nai Harn is a special place where one can experience fine dining or simply join the locals for a real taste of Thai and fresh Andaman seafood, thanks to the international community who make Nai Harn Village their home.

This cosmopolitan situation has gifted an opportunity for many talented chefs and bakers from around the world to start up various venues in this charming and friendly beach village. Such places have gained a loyal following although Nai Harn does see a constant coming and going of newcomers. Even so, Nai Harn is certainly a culinary hotspot.

    Amalfi Ristorante Pizzeria Phuket specialises in wood-fired pizzas and pasta, but also offers excellent Thai food in Nai Harn. Located on Sai Yuan Road, it has a very welcoming vibe that attracts families looking to enjoy authentic Italian dishes. Must-tries include the spinach ravioli, seafood soup, and calzone pizza. Amalfi Ristorante Pizzeria Phuket also offers homemade panna cotta and tiramisu, which you can also ask to be made vegan.

    Banana Corner is a garden-style restaurant serving authentic Thai food and offers local favourites such as tom ka gai (coconut soup with chicken), spicy glass noodles with seafood, and grilled tiger prawns. Prices are affordable, with ample parking space close to the restaurant.

    The Breakfast Hut in Rawai (unsurprisingly) serves all-day breakfasts at affordable prices. This open-sided cafe is a popular hangout spot for expats living in Nai Harn. Standouts include the cappuccino, banana pancakes, toasted ham and cheese sandwich, and Nutella crepe. You can also find American and English breakfast sets, which are served in very generous portions.

    Coconut CafÃĐ is a local Thai-style restaurant in Nai Harn, right by the entrance of the Royal Phuket Yacht Club Resort. It has a very simple setup, with wooden tables and chairs occupying the open-air space. Its extensive menu includes fried fish with garlic and pepper, fried pork noodles and shrimp pad Thai, as well as pizzas, spaghetti and sandwiches.

    German Bakery on Sai Yuan Road is an open-air venue that's known for its freshly baked German bread and pastries. The cafe is busiest in the morning when you can enjoy American or continental breakfast sets. Must-tries include the pancakes, omelette, and bratwurst, paired with brewed coffee or fruit juice. Vollkorn (whole grain) bread, croissants, and frozen quiches are available for takeaways.

    Home Steak at Saiyuan is a family-friendly restaurant on Soi Saiyuan, around 3.3 km northeast of Nai Harn Beach. The dining room has wooden furnishing, quirky artwork, and plenty of potted plants, giving it a rather tropical vibe. As the name suggests, you can enjoy excellent steaks, along with western favourites like mixed grills, chicken wieners, and fish and chips.

    Le Celtique Rawai specialises in traditional French, Italian and Thai dishes. Run by a convivial French-Thai couple, it's popular among expats and locals looking to enjoy authentic crepes and galettes (40 varieties available). Le Celtique Rawai's 15-label wine list offers enough choices to complement your meal, with selections from France and South America.

    Promthep Cape Restaurant overlooks both Ya Nui and Nai Harn beaches, as well as Ao Sane Beach in Phuket. It serves decently-priced seafood like fresh lobster, fish, squid and prawns. While it's relatively close to the famous viewpoint, the restaurant is fairly quiet throughout the day. Visit in the early evening for beautiful sunset views â€“ minus the crowds of Promthep Cape.
